There are two major types of gold bars: cast and minted. Another type of gold bar is called, ChipGold, though this isn’t as popular.

The most commonly seen gold bar is known as the “400 Ounce London Good Delivery Bar.” It is held by most central banking facilities. As of July 2009, their value is estimated to be $380,000—at the current price of $951.70 per troy ounce. These bars are kept within a small network of banks and people who are trustworthy, to ensure they are not compromised or tampered with. These gold bars are referred to as London Good Delivery Bars because they are kept and traded in London, which is the center of the world’s gold training market. There are 55 gold refineries that are closely monitored by authorities, producing around 150,000, or $48 million worth of these gold bars every year.

Cast gold bars are those that are made by pouring gold into a mold and stamping markings on them with a press. These gold bars are cast into the molds and made in various dimensions based on the mold used to create the gold bar.

Minted gold bars are stamped from a flat strip of gold, with their markings applied by a press. This is the common form of manufacturing for coins. The strips are hand-cut to specific dimensions before the bars are stamped.

An increasingly popular type of gold bar, known as ChipGold, is a small bar, no larger than a credit card, weighing anywhere from 1 to 20 grams, sealed and certified. This is not a common form of gold bar yet, but as more people become familiar with it, it will surely become better known and seen.

To determine the value of the gold bars we buy, the bars are weighed, depending on a standard for the country the gold comes form. Gold is weighed in troy ounces, which is equal to 31 grams. The traditional ounce is only 28 grams.

Due to the density of gold, including the gold we sell, it doesn’t take a lot of the pure substance to get a high value. For example, 10 million dollars worth of gold would take up less than a cubic foot’s worth of space.

Gold bars are most often used to send gold to manufacturers who will then transform the gold into a variety of items, such as computer parts and decorative items. Buying Gold Bars

Buying gold bars is cheaper than buying gold coins, and the larger the gold bar, the lower the cost by weight. This makes it an effective way to invest in gold, if and only if you know and trust where the gold is coming from. Though it may be cheaper to buy gold bars, when you’re ready to visit a place where you can sell gold bars, you may be grossly disappointed if they are not pure.

The most expensive gold bars available are minted for the gift market and covered in plastic to protect the metal. It is common for these small gold bars to cost twice what they are worth in terms of their bullion value.
